How to Choose the Right Twin Bunk Bed Mattress

Choosing the right mattress for a twin bunk bed requires careful consideration beyond just size. Safety, comfort, and practicality are all key factors. Here’s a breakdown of what to look for:

Mattress Thickness & Profile

Bunk bed mattresses must be thinner than standard twin mattresses. Generally, mattresses 5-8 inches thick are ideal. A thicker mattress increases the overall height of the bunk bed, potentially reducing headroom for the upper bunk sleeper and creating a safety hazard. A lower profile mattress also makes getting in and out of the top bunk easier and safer. Consider the height of the bunk bed frame itself and ensure enough clearance remains even with the mattress in place.

Support & Firmness

The type of support system significantly impacts comfort and safety.

  • Foam Mattresses (Memory Foam, Gel Foam): These conform to the body, providing pressure relief. However, very soft foam can feel unstable for children in a bunk bed. A medium-firm memory foam is often a good balance. Look for features like gel infusions for cooling, which can prevent overheating.
  • Innerspring/Hybrid Mattresses: These offer more traditional support with coils. Hybrids combine coils with foam layers for a balance of support and comfort. These can be a good option if you prefer a bouncier feel. Ensure the coil system is robust enough to support a child’s weight and movement without excessive motion transfer to the lower bunk.
  • Firmness Level: A medium-firm mattress is generally recommended. It provides adequate support for proper spinal alignment while still offering enough cushioning for comfortable sleep. Avoid extremely soft mattresses as they can create a sinking feeling and potentially a safety concern.

Safety Certifications & Materials

Prioritize safety, especially when buying for children.

  • CertiPUR-US Certification: This ensures the foam is made without harmful chemicals like ozone depleters, heavy metals, and certain flame retardants.
  • OEKO-TEX Certification: This indicates the mattress cover and other textiles have been tested for harmful substances.
  • Fiberglass-Free: Many mattresses use fiberglass as a fire retardant, which can be irritating. Look for mattresses specifically labeled as fiberglass-free for peace of mind.

Additional Features to Consider

  • Cooling Technology: Gel infusions or breathable foam layers can help regulate temperature, preventing overheating during sleep.
  • Motion Isolation: Important if the bunk bed is shared or if one sleeper is easily disturbed. Foam mattresses generally offer better motion isolation than innerspring.
  • Weight Capacity: Check the manufacturer’s specifications to ensure the mattress can support the weight of the intended sleeper.
  • Easy Maintenance: Look for features like removable, washable covers to keep the mattress clean and hygienic.

FAQs

What thickness of mattress is safest for a twin bunk bed?

For optimal safety, choose a twin bunk bed mattress between 5-8 inches thick. Thicker mattresses reduce headroom and can make getting in and out of the top bunk more dangerous.

Are memory foam mattresses a good choice for bunk beds?

Memory foam can be a good option, but prioritize a medium-firm feel. Very soft foam might feel unstable for children. Look for gel-infused memory foam to help regulate temperature and ensure the mattress doesn’t overheat.

What safety certifications should I look for when buying a bunk bed mattress?

Prioritize mattresses with CertiPUR-US and OEKO-TEX certifications. These ensure the mattress is made without harmful chemicals and that textiles are tested for safety. Also, look for mattresses labeled as fiberglass-free.

How important is motion isolation in a bunk bed mattress?

Motion isolation is quite important, especially if the bunk bed is shared. Foam mattresses generally provide better motion isolation than innerspring, minimizing disturbance to the lower bunk sleeper when someone moves on the top bunk. A good twin bunk bed mattress will minimize this.
